首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

关联实体和ER模型

是数据库设计中的重要概念。

关联实体是指在数据库中存在关联关系的实体,它们之间通过关联属性进行连接。关联属性是实体中的一个属性,它引用了另一个实体的主键,用于建立实体之间的关联关系。关联实体可以是一对一、一对多或多对多的关系。

ER模型(Entity-Relationship Model)是一种用于描述实体、属性和实体之间关系的图形化工具。它由实体、属性和关系三个基本元素组成。实体表示现实世界中的对象或概念,属性表示实体的特征或属性,关系表示实体之间的联系或关联。

优势:

  1. ER模型提供了一种直观和易于理解的方式来描述实体和关系,有助于开发人员和业务人员之间的沟通和理解。
  2. ER模型可以帮助设计人员更好地理解和分析现实世界中的问题,从而更好地设计数据库结构。
  3. ER模型可以用于生成数据库的物理结构,包括表、字段、索引等,为数据库的实现提供了指导。

应用场景:

  1. 数据库设计:ER模型可以用于数据库设计,帮助设计人员理解和描述实体之间的关系,从而设计出合理的数据库结构。
  2. 系统分析与设计:ER模型可以用于系统分析与设计阶段,帮助分析人员理解业务需求,确定实体和关系,为后续的系统开发提供指导。
  3. 数据库查询和优化:ER模型可以用于数据库查询和优化,通过分析实体和关系,优化查询语句和索引设计,提高数据库的性能。

腾讯云相关产品和产品介绍链接地址:

  1. 云数据库 TencentDB:https://cloud.tencent.com/product/cdb 腾讯云的云数据库产品,提供了多种数据库引擎和存储类型,支持高可用、高性能的数据库服务。
  2. 云服务器 CVM:https://cloud.tencent.com/product/cvm 腾讯云的云服务器产品,提供了弹性计算能力,可根据业务需求灵活调整计算资源。
  3. 云存储 COS:https://cloud.tencent.com/product/cos 腾讯云的对象存储服务,提供了安全、可靠、低成本的云存储解决方案,适用于各种场景的数据存储和管理。

请注意,以上链接仅为示例,实际使用时应根据具体需求选择适合的产品和服务。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

共0个视频
网络编程专题
jaydenwen123
本系列教程会从理论和实践三个方面详细介绍网络编程知识 1.网络演变的过程(阻塞IO、非阻塞IO、IO多路复用(select&poll&epoll)) 2.网络编程模型介绍(Reactor模型、Proactor模型) 3.go语言网络框架及网络库源码分析(go网络库、gnet、evio、go-http等)
共9个视频
web前端系列教程-CSS小白入门必备教程【动力节点】
动力节点Java培训
详细讲解了什么是css 。层叠样式表是一种用来表现HTML或XML等文件样式的计算机语言。CSS不仅可以静态地修饰网页,还可以配合各种脚本语言动态地对网页各元素进行格式化。CSS能够对网页中元素位置的排版进行像素级精确控制,支持几乎所有字体字号样式,拥有对网页对象和模型样式编辑的能力。
领券